Onduparaka FC skipper, Muhammad Shaban has agreed a deal on a return to thirteen-time Uganda Premier League Champions KCCA FC, according to multiple reports.

News of the move stemmed from Lugogo with some alleging that he had completed his medical on Wednesday. He’ll reportedly put pen to paper on a two year deal.

The forward finished last season with the Caterpillars, where he scored 15 goals, helping them avoid relegation.
This came after a hugely unsuccessful two-season stint at league champions, Vipers SC (2019-2021), as he endured a series of injury setbacks.

The 24 year-old was at the Lugogo side before, in the 2017/18 season where he scored 13 league goals, before making a big money move to Moroccan powerhouse, Raja Casablanca.

At Raja between 2018-2019, a number of injuries led to an unsuccessful spell, eventually he chose to move back to Uganda.

Shaban is set to become the seventh signing for the ‘Kasasiro Boys’ after Moses Waiswa, Faisal Wabyoona, Saidi Mayanja, Mohamed Ssenoga Kagawa, Allan Enyou, Simon Tshisungu Kankonde.
